Audi provides overview of its 4 distinct EV platforms

Green Car Congress

Globally, by 2025, Audi is aiming to have 30 electrified models on sale, with 20 of those vehicles fully electric. In the US, Audi has already introduced five production models: the Audi Q5 TFSI e, A7 TFSI e and A8 TFSI e plug-in hybrid electric vehicles (PHEV) as well as the e-tron all-electric SUV and upcoming e-tron Sportback.

Mercedes-AMG Project One PHEV with F1 technology debuts at IAA; 750 kW, 800V

Green Car Congress

Together with the four-door AMG GT Concept, the Mercedes-AMG Project ONE provides another insight into the future performance-hybrid drive strategy of the sports car brand within Mercedes-Benz. The concept car gives specific indications of what to expect from the upcoming production model.
